Is the Broadway Bridge a drawbridge?
Average opening times for Morrison, Burnside and Hawthorne bridges run from five to eight minutes. On the Broadway, openings can take 20 minutes or longer. One reason for the delays is that Broadway is a very complicated drawbridge.
What is the biggest bascule bridge in the world?
The longest bascule bridge (or drawbridge) is the Rethe Bascule Bridge in Hamburg, Germany. This combined road and rail bridge spans a 94-m-wide (308-ft) shipping channel in the city’s docks, and its bascule section measures 104.2 m (341 ft 10 in) between its pinion bearings.
How many bridges are in downtown Portland?
12 bridges
How many bridges are there in Portland? There are 12 bridges entirely within Portland city limits. If you count the three additional bridges that connect Portland to Washington state, there are 15.

Does the Macombs Dam Bridge still swing?
Over-river span The swinging span is the oldest remaining swing bridge in New York City that retains its original span. According to the New York City Department of Transportation (NYCDOT), which maintains the bridge, it is the city’s third-oldest major bridge still in operation.
